Background
TBX18 is a 607 amino acid, 65 kDa (predicted) protein that is a member of the T-box family of developmentally expressed transcription factors. It is developmentally expressed in the anterior portion of the head, somites and limb buds. It is expressed on pluripotent progenitors in the developing epicardium where it is required for formation of the cardiac AV node, and can also contribute to fibroblast and smooth muscle formation. Within the region used as an immunogen, human TBX18 shares 93% amino acid identity with mouse and rat TBX18.
